首页文章正文

二进制加法是异或吗,异或运算口诀

二进制加减乘除 2023-10-17 16:06 649 墨鱼
二进制加减乘除

二进制加法是异或吗,异或运算口诀

异或也叫半加运算,其运算法则相当于不带进位的二进制加法:二进制下用1表示真,0表示假,则异或的运算法则为:0?0=0,1?0=1,0?1=1,1?1=0(同为0,异为1),这些在加法器中,异或用来做不进位的加法,再用与门判断是否进位。最初看到这样异或实现交换的程序,震惊之余我想到的便是这一点,是否第二句异或也能够将进位的信息导出来之类的。虽然不

二进制的加法,每一位0+0=1,0+1=1,1+0=1,1+1=0,其实也就是异或。由此发现,原来那个交换数的问题,如果不考虑溢出的情况的话,其实可以想成:a=a-b; b=b+a; a=b-a异或的数学符号为“⊕”,其运算法则相当于不带进位的二进制加法:0⊕0=0,1⊕0=1,0⊕1=1,1⊕1=0(即符号两侧数值相同时,计算结果为0;数值不同时为1)。如果要对两个十进制数进行

˙﹏˙ 回答不需要的估计是入行不久的小朋友,或者是没体会过消耗类产品分厘必争的白热。有个东西叫全加器电路异或也叫半加运算,其运算法则相当于不带进位的二进制加法:二进制下用1表示真,0表示假,则异或的运算法则为:0⊕0=0,1⊕0=1,0⊕1=1,1⊕1=0(同为0,异为1),这些法则与加法是相同的,只是

unsignedint*p=(unsignedint*)0x90;*p=0B11111111;//0B表示二进制数//可以简化为*((unsignedint*)0计算机基础,知识点总结与,谁与上0,都得到0或,谁或上1,都得到1异或,两个相等异或为0,两个不相等,异或为1_二进制加法与异或复合

后台-插件-广告管理-内容页尾部广告(手机)

标签: 异或运算口诀

发表评论

评论列表

蓝灯加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号